Container rates soar on concerns of prolonged Red Sea disruption, inflation

U.S. and British militaries have advised all ships to steer clear of the conflict zone

Container shipping rates for key global trade routes have soared this week, with U.S. and UK air strikes on Yemen stirring fears of a prolonged disruption to global trade in Red Sea, one of the world's busiest routes, industry officials said on Friday.
